Infineon Unveils IGBT Modules Supporting Up to 900A Rated Current

Google 우선 소스Published2021.09.15 12:14
Adopting TRENCHSTOP IGBT7 chip
Infineon EconoDUAL 3 portfolio
Provides rated current ranging from 300 to 900A



Infineon announced on the 15th that its EconoDUAL™ 3 portfolio, featuring TRENCHSTOP™ IGBT7 chips, now offers current ratings ranging from 300 A to 900 A. Offering increased flexibility and improved power density and performance, these products are ideal for solar and drive applications, commercial, construction, and agricultural vehicles (CAVs), and uninterruptible power supply (UPS) inverters.

The EconoDUAL 3, featuring the TRENCHSTOP IGBT7 chip, utilizes a new micro-pattern trench technology to operate with significantly lower conduction losses than modules using the IGBT4 chipset. It also offers a 30% lower on-state voltage with the same chip area.

This significantly reduces losses in industrial drive applications typically operating at intermediate switching frequencies. Furthermore, it improves oscillation characteristics and IGBT control, and can operate at junction temperatures up to 175°C under overload.

The new chip standard enables optimized module layout, reducing switching losses. The switching losses of the 600A module are reduced by up to 24% compared to previous-generation modules. This allows the application to use higher switching frequencies, simplifying the design.

Additionally, all functions are implemented in the same footprint, allowing for easy upgrades to existing inverter system designs. The expanded current ratings of 750 A and 900 A enable the EconoDUAL 3 package to handle higher inverter power levels. The PressFIT housing enables fast and economical assembly.

The 1200V TRENCHSTOP IGBT7 EconoDUAL™ 3 is available for order now. Infineon plans to offer products with TIM applied soon.
